THE IMPACT OF SEXUAL ACTIVITY ON TRUST, COOPERATION, AND GROUP COHESION IN TEAMS A GUIDE FOR MANAGERS

Sexual activity has been shown to have significant impacts on team dynamics in the workplace, particularly in terms of how it affects trust, cooperation, and group cohesion among employees. When individuals engage in sexual behavior with one another, they are likely to experience feelings of closeness and bonding that can positively influence their ability to collaborate effectively and achieve shared goals.

There is also evidence to suggest that these same activities may lead to negative consequences such as distrust, competition, and conflict within teams. In this article, we will explore the various ways in which sexual involvement can influence trust, cooperation, and group cohesion within teams.

One of the primary ways in which sexual activity can impact trust within teams is through its effect on perceptions of loyalty and commitment. When members of a team engage in sexual relationships with each other, they may become more invested in maintaining their connection and avoiding conflict. This can create an environment where team members feel compelled to prioritize personal interests above those of the team, leading to reduced trust and less willingness to share information or take risks together.

Sexual encounters between teammates may create power imbalances and feelings of betrayal if one party perceives that their partner was unfaithful or used them for personal gain. These types of experiences can undermine trust and damage the overall sense of camaraderie within the team.

Another way in which sexual involvement can affect cooperation is by creating tension and rivalry between team members. Sexual attraction often involves strong emotional bonds, which can make it difficult for people to remain objective about work-related matters. Individuals who have engaged in sexual activity with one another may be hesitant to provide constructive feedback or participate fully in decision-making processes out of fear of offending their partners or being seen as "competitive" with them. This can result in suboptimal collaboration and lowered productivity. Similarly, individuals who are aware of others' romantic entanglements may feel resentment or jealousy, leading to increased competition and reduced willingness to help colleagues.

Sexual involvement can also influence group cohesion by creating divisions among team members based on gender or relationship status. Teams made up exclusively of men or women are likely to experience greater cohesion than mixed-gender groups due to social norms around sexual behavior. Similarly, teams composed primarily of couples may develop a tight-knit bond but exclude single individuals, reducing overall cohesion. In these situations, employees may feel isolated or excluded from important conversations or decision-making processes. This can lead to decreased morale and motivation, ultimately harming both individual performance and the team's ability to achieve shared goals.

While there are some potential benefits to sexual involvement within teams, such as increased trust and closeness, the risks associated with this type of behavior should not be overlooked. By recognizing these negative consequences and taking steps to address them, organizations can create healthier work environments where all employees feel supported and valued regardless of their personal relationships.
